// Fixture: three greenhouse zones for the Sproutline scheduler tests.
// Zone A waters every 6h, Zone B daily at 05:00, Zone C is paused.
// Do not change the timestamps — drift tests depend on the 90-second
// offset between Zone A's last-run and next-run fields.
// Moisture readings are synthetic; the sensor mock replays them in order.
// Tests hit the staging scheduler API directly, no local stub.
// New contractors: run `make seed` first, then auth using the token below.

session JWT of kahof-yafof = eyJhbGciOiJIUzI1NiIsInR5cCI6IkpXVCJ9.eyJzdWIiOiI8VULw4NdNEIn0.RNZ98-XeQ5wL

Finance Review Summary — Corvane Product Line Pricing

Prepared for sales leads.

Our review of the Corvane line shows current list prices sit roughly 8% below comparable offerings, while gross margin has slipped to 31% due to component cost inflation. We recommend a staged increase: 4% at the next catalog refresh, with a further 3% contingent on renewal rates holding. Discount authority should be tightened to 10% without director approval. Volume customers will receive advance notice. The rationale tied to our broader plans is noted below.

board note of tahog-yagef: Headcount on the Ralael team goes from 9 to 80 by the end of April. Gross margin on Ralael came in at 15 percent against a plan of 5 percent.

Hey Marisol — handing off PedalShift, our rebalancing tool for the Loopwick bike-share fleet. The truck-routing job runs hourly; if it stalls, just restart the solver pod, it's idempotent. Dock capacity overrides live in the config map, don't hand-edit them. Full on-call checklist and escalation steps are on the internal wiki page below.

wiki page, kahog-hahig: https://vault.zemvargrid.internal/display/deploy/repo/settings/merge_requests/job/settings/6f3b933774dbc5320a4daa18

Subject: DR Drill — Orders Table Soft-Delete Verification

Hi,

During next week's disaster-recovery drill for Marrowgate, we'll restore the orders table and confirm soft-deleted rows (tombstone flag set) survive the replay without resurrection. Your review covers the purge-window logic only. To access the drill environment's restore console, you'll need the recovery passphrase, which is included below.

strongbox words: druath-quenael